A Growing Local Challenge the Church Can Help Solve

 By 2030, an estimated 250,000 seniors in San Diego County are projected to be living isolated and lonely lives.

Many of these older adults:

  • Are widowed or living without nearby family
  • Cannot afford or access assisted living or care facilities
  • Will remain in their homes while struggling to manage daily needs
  • Face increasing risks of depression, falls, and medical emergencies

This is not a distant issue—it is already unfolding in our neighborhoods.

Systems Alone Cannot Meet the Need

San Diego has strong community organizations serving seniors. For example, ElderHelp, after more than 50 years, serves approximately 8,000 seniors per year.

While this work is vital, it reveals a sobering reality:

The need far exceeds what nonprofits and government programs can address alone.

Emergency response systems are left to fill the gaps. As a result:

  • Seniors often rely on 911 as a default support system
  • Preventable crises lead to costly hospitalizations
  • Emergency care for elderly residents costs the county billions of dollars each year

What’s missing is consistent, relational presence—the very thing the Church is uniquely equipped to provide.
